Il Tabarro and Pagliacci are two cornerstone works of the verismo movement, rooted in everyday passions and dramatic realism. Puccini’s Il Tabarro opens the triptych Il Trittico and debuted in 1918, while Pagliacci, a standalone verismo opera by Ruggero Leoncavallo, premiered in 1892. Both pieces focus on jealousy, fate, and human frailty without resorting to mythic or royal subject matter.
